How do you become a finianacl analyst?

To become a financial analyst, you typically need a bachelor's degree in finance, accounting, economics, or a related field. Gaining relevant experience through internships or entry-level positions can be beneficial. Additionally, pursuing professional certifications like the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) designation can enhance your qualifications and career prospects. Strong analytical skills, proficiency in financial modeling, and familiarity with financial software are also essential for success in this role.


What qualifications are required to become a senior financial analyst?

To become a Senior Financial Analyst, you’d need more than just a degree: a perfect blend of education, analytical skills, and real-world exposure that helps you make sense of business numbers. But to move up the ladder, you’ll almost always need a postgraduate qualification - either an MBA or a PGDM in Financial Management. A good PGDM helps you master areas like financial modeling, valuation, portfolio management, and strategic finance, all of which form the core of a senior analyst’s job. Technical & analytical skills: This is where the real differentiation happens. Today’s finance roles are far more data-driven than they used to be. Experience matters: Usually, you start as a junior analyst or associate and spend a few years understanding reporting, budgeting, and investment analysis. With 3–5 years of solid performance, you transition into a senior analyst role where you advise decision-makers, forecast trends, and manage financial planning at scale. In short: Degree builds your base, certifications sharpen your edge, and experience earns you the title. What qualifications do I need to become a commodities trader?

If you want to become commodity trader and trade for yourself then you do not need any qualifications, by law. To become successful commodity trader you need much more than educational qualifications. Strong financial backing, complete knowledge of market and risk taking capacity are very necessary.
